Does Blue Cross Blue Shield cover Mounjaro?

The Checkup by Singlecare

“If you do not fit BMI criteria or do not have Type 2 diabetes, your insurance might not cover them.” Blue Cross Blue Shield doesn’t typically cover Mounjaro for weight loss because it’s considered an off-label use of the drug. How to get insurance to cover Ozempic for weight loss

The Checkup by Singlecare

In fact, the drug often sees shortages due to high demand for off-label prescriptions for weight loss. Although some healthcare providers prescribe Ozempic off-label for weight loss, insurance often won’t cover Ozempic for these uses unless it’s medically justified and no alternative treatments exist.

Is Mounjaro covered by Medicaid?

The Checkup by Singlecare

Mounjaro (tirzepatide) is an injectable medication prescribed for Type 2 diabetes mellitus, which some doctors may prescribe off-label for weight loss. At first glance, Mounjaro might look pretty pricey, but its out-of-pocket costs can vary drastically based on insurance coverage, discounts, pharmacy location, and more.
